Detailed description
The Atlas Advance is a Patient Turner built for indoor transfers and offers intentional support during seated-to-standing movements. The frame features a unique four-bar system so users of different heights can find a comfortable handhold, and the standing platform has a non-slip surface to reduce the chance of feet slipping when rising. For safety, the carer should act as a counterbalance during transfers and the user must be able to grasp the handles, understand instructions and bear their own weight for the transfer to be safe.
Comfort is prioritised with contoured, padded dual knee pads that adjust both in height and width to suit the user and reduce pressure under the knees. The platform is low for easy access and includes a toilet cut-out to help with personal care needs. Mobility is aided by four castors and two central wheels; one of the central wheels offers a central wheel lock feature to stabilise the unit when you need it to stay put.
The Atlas Advance is straightforward to handle and set up. It comes ready for indoor use and is easy to assemble without tools, with an optional handling safety belt available to increase confidence during transfers. The overall build encourages users to remain active where possible by providing steady, adjustable support during standing and lowering into a seat.

Specifications
| Maximum weight capacity | 155 kg (24 stone) |
| Kneepad minimum height | 356 mm (14 in) |
| Kneepad maximum height | 472 mm (18.5 in) |
| Kneepad minimum width | 162 mm (6.5 in) |
| Kneepad maximum width | 262 mm (10.5 in) |
| Lower bar height | 744 mm (29.5 in) |
| Second bar height | 880 mm (34.5 in) |
| Third bar height | 1015 mm (40 in) |
| Upper bar height | 1150 mm (45.5 in) |
| Platform height | 48 mm (1.75 in) |
| Minimum gap under bed | 52 mm (2 in) |
| Overall length | 579 mm (45.5 in) |
| Overall width | 683 mm (27 in) |
Important information
- Designed for indoor use only.
- Carer must act as a counterbalance during transfers; the user must be able to grasp handles, understand instructions and support their own weight.
